SECURE 2.0 provisions could alter how a plan is administered

he SECURE 2.0 Act of 2022, which builds on the Setting
Every Community Up for Retirement Enhancement Act of
2019, became law this past December 29. It has generated
sustained and well-deserved interest from the plan sponsor community.
While most of the provisions that have garnered headlines
relate to a sponsor's design of its retirement program-
e.g., sponsors' new freedom to include a student-loan employer
match-many provisions warrant the attention of plan fiduciaries,
as the law could alter their ongoing administration of the
plan. While not exhaustive, the following summarizes a few key
provisions of SECURE 2.0.
Paper Disclosures Required
Currently, many plan sponsors use digital means to distribute the
benefit statements that the Employee Retirement Income Security
Act says must be provided. SECURE 2.0 directs the Department of
Labor to issue regulations requiring the sending of analog, written
statements to defined contribution plan participants once per year
and to defined benefit plan participants once every three years.
Quarterly statements may still be provided in a virtual format.
Participants may opt out of these paper statements through
a specific safe harbor procedure that the DOL prescribes. The
paper statement requirement will be an important consideration
for those plans that solely provide their annual benefit statements
virtually and may impose administrative costs on plans unprepared
for the change.
Benchmarks for Multi-Asset Funds
DOL rules only partially address the requirements to make disclosures
to participants regarding benchmark information for multiasset
strategies-e.g., target-date funds, managed accounts and
balanced funds-that include a mix of asset classes. SECURE 2.0
attempts to correct this oversight by directing the department to
update regulations, allowing blended benchmarks for these investment
classes to be included in required disclosures; this would
enable more effective and helpful comparisons for participants.
The regulations are mandated to be released within two years of
SECURE 2.0's passage.
Consolidation of Plan Notices
In a provision many plan sponsors will welcome, SECURE 2.0
directs the IRS and DOL to allow plans to consolidate some of the
plethora of plan notices required of plan sponsors on a quarterly,
biannual and annual basis. These regulations are expected to be
released within two years and will potentially have a large impact,
reducing complexity and administrative friction for plan sponsors.
Lost and Found Database
Missing participants have been a large administrative headache
for plan sponsors, as well as a primary area of focus for DOL
investigations. In an attempt to ameliorate these issues, SECURE
2.0 directs the department to create a national online database
that allows participants to search for retirement accounts they
may have lost track of; this is targeted to be operational within
two years of enactment.
Recovery of Overpayments
As plan sponsors know, even plan fiduciaries with the best intentions
sometimes make mistakes in distribution amounts. When
those mistakes are in favor of a retiree, they can result in costly
recoupment procedures that burden pensioners and deflect valuable
administrative resources. In an attempt to fix these potential
issues, SECURE 2.0 gives plan sponsors discretion not to recoup
these overpayments under certain circumstances.
Automatic Portability Transactions
With job changers as a new reality for many plan sponsors, some
have looked for alternatives to either keeping these workers in
the plan or transitioning them to a safe harbor individual retirement
account. Here, SECURE 2.0 provides a third path, which
allows for the transition of small-balance participant accounts to
the plan of the worker's new employer. The availability of autoportability
would depend on the plan's engagement of an autoportability
network, which would locate, match and transfer any
such account to the participant's new employer plan.
The above changes are just a sample of the host of extremely
consequential provisions in SECURE 2.0. Plans should closely
monitor these developments along with the industry trends they
could precipitate in this rapidly changing retirement landscape.
